#457380 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#457380 is composed of 27.1% red, 45.1%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 10.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 193.2 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 38.6%. #457380 color hex could be obtained by blending #8ae6ff with #000001.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#457380 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#457380 has RGB values of R:69, G:115,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 4551552.

Shades and Tints of #457380
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3f7f8 is the lightest one.
